What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files that are placed on your device when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ently and provide information to website owners.

Browser Settings

Most web browsers allow you to:

  • View and delete cookies
  • Block third-party cookies
  • Block all cookies from specific websites
  • Block all cookies from all websites
  • Delete all cookies when you close your browser

Browser-Specific Instructions

  • Chrome: Settings → Privacy and security → Cookies and other site data
  • Firefox: Options → Privacy & Security → Cookies and Site Data
  • Safari: Preferences → Privacy → Manage Website Data
  • Edge: Settings → Cookies and site permissions → Manage cookies

Local Storage and Similar Technologies

In addition to cookies, we may use other browser storage technologies:

  • Local Storage: To cache data for faster performance
  • Session Storage: To temporarily store data during your session
  • IndexedDB: To store larger amounts of structured data offline

These technologies serve similar purposes to cookies but are managed differently by your browser.
